Fetcham

Fetcham is a suburban village in the district, in , England west of the town of , on the other side of the River Mole and has a mill pond, springs and an associated nature reserve.

Church
St Mary's Church, Fetcham, , England is a Church of England parish church but also refers to its building which dates to the 11th century, that of the Norman Conquest and as such is the settlement's oldest building.
